Now that Thanksgiving is over what’s next? I would like to suggest something. In America we have a wonderful thing that was set up, maybe by inspiration or not, called the Holiday’s. Think about this: Thanksgiving comes first to turn hearts to giving thanks to God for all His Blessings from the past year. Then comes Christmas, which offers the opportunity for people to focus on the awesome gift of Redemption through the Birth, life and works of the Savior Jesus Christ. Then comes New Year which gives people the opportunity to start afresh. What a great opportunity to finish the year well and look forward to the next Year to worship and seek the Will of God. 1). Believe in the Lord Jesus Christ and serve Him in every aspect of our lives. 2). Always give Thanks in every situation that arises in our lives. Thanksgiving, Christmas and New Year, what a time to reflect on our relationship with God and our fellow man. Today is Thanksgiving 2010, and my heart is soft and humbled by His Presence in my life! I want to thank everyone who prays for life to be a Witness of His Glory and follows this blog! I want to share briefly what I am Thankful for this year.

1. Gospel of Jesus Christ: Good news is always welcome. We don’t have to pay our sin debt, because Jesus already has by His Death on the Cross, His burial and His Resurrection from the dead! We are saved by turning to Jesus and Trusting in His work for our Salvation!

2. God’s Grace: God’s kindness is given to us freely! God gives us what we do not deserve. Eternal bliss! Enjoying Him Forever!

3. God’s Mercy: God’s Mercy is why we are not consumed by the fires of Hell! God does not give us what we deserve! He has pity on us.

4. Privilege of Prayer: It is an Awe inspiring thing to know that God hears us and responds to our request. Without prayer our relationship with the Father in Heaven would be very cold.

5. My family: Thank God for your family! God ordained and created us to be a family. We need our family for many reason’s. One reason is your family knows your weaknesses better than you do. It is tough to have them point out your weaknesses but you would never grow in your Spiritual walk without this important accountability. Our weaknesses becomes our strengths when God’s power is involved. 2Co 12:9 But he said to me, “My grace is sufficient for you, for my power is made perfect in weakness.” Therefore I will boast all the more gladly about my weaknesses, so that Christ’s power may rest on me.

6. Church family: Thank God every day for the people who sit next to you in Church! It is Christian suicide not to have Christian fellowship. Hebrews 10:24&25 And let us consider how we may spur one another on toward love and good deeds. Let us not give up meeting together, as some are in the habit of doing, but let us encourage one another__ and all the more as you see the Day approaching.

7. Technology: Can you imagine life without computers? Without a washer and dryer, without electricity or a refrigerator. Think about your life without a car, without a doctor and without antibiotics. Thank God for giving us the knowledge and creativity to improve our lives!

8. America: We need to quit damning our Country and start Thanking God for the Freedoms we all take for granted. America has many faults and we should all be involved in trying to improve our Country, but would you rather be in another Country? Thank God for giving us the rights to Life, Liberty and the pursuit of Happiness. He will continue to bless our Country if we turn to Him in repentance, faith and with Thanksgiving in our Hearts.

A Psalm of Thanksgiving!

Let us all consider the bounty we enjoy and to Whom we owe our Thanks.  I am not sure who will read this blog entry but I know whom I give Thanks! I know that Atheist have no one to thank and will not admit the bounty they enjoy comes from  a source other than man. I dare not try to convinced them of their folly. But for all who read this and know there is a God, this blog entry is for you! I will attempt to illuminate a deep need in our Churches today. Where is the Gratitude? Where is the shouting for joy? Where is the crying with happiness? Where is the Love for our Creator? Maybe you do not see a problem with your Church. My observation of the people within my parish is somewhat discouraging.  I hear more complaints and murmurings than rejoicing and contentment.  Church seems to be a place of joy suckers rather than joy givers! I do not intend to feel sorry for myself or belittle the folks within the Church, but only to point to a great need! Psalm 100 is the focus of this devotion.

1 A psalm. For giving thanks. Shout for joy to the LORD, all the earth.
To giving thanks is the simplest of things. Did you know that it is the Will of God for you to always give Thanks?  Every circumstance and situation should be first handled with Thanksgiving. Trouble, heartache, illness, pain and even death can be a time to give Thanks. It says SHOUT for JOY to the LORD. Maybe we as Christians need to get a little rowdy at times as we shout to the Lord from the gratitude of our hearts! The Hebrew word for joy is;  to split the ears (with sound), i.e. shout (for alarm or joy). Making a joyful noise to the Lord does not count if only you can hear it. I am not saying that God is deaf, only that many around you are when it comes to the Lord! We as God’s people should be the most joyful people on the Earth for the Great Things He has Done! He has bestowed upon us Salvation through His Son Jesus Christ without cost to you! God has given us His Holy Spirit to work in and through us to bring about His Will and Purpose for our lives, which includes Joy. Here are a few thoughts about ingratitude and complaining. 1). Constant complaint is the poorest sort of pay for all the comforts we enjoy. -Franklin 2). Ten minutes’ praying is better than a year’s murmuring. -Spurgeon 3). Ingratitude dries up the fountain of all goodness. -Richelieu 4). A pessimist is one who feels bad when he feels good for fear he’ll feel worse when he feels better. -Anonymous Let us be Thankful and Joyful and not be joy suckers!

2 Worship the LORD with gladness; come before him with joyful songs.
The Hebrew word used for worship denote being in bondage. Worship or serving the Lord is the Purpose of our existence!  If we fail to be enslaved by the Glory of God in Christ Jesus then we fail at Worship. Jesus is the object of devotion to Christians! Christ gives us the Eternal Spirit to lead us into True Spiritual worship of the Eternal Father. John 4, teaches us this awesome Truth! Now to address the attitude of gladness. Think for a moment about your personal worship time, not corporate worship with other believers, but intimate worship. Soul Worship! Do you come to God with gladness?  The Hebrew word for gladness is;  blithesomeness or glee, (religious or festival):–X exceeding(-ly), gladness, joy(-fulness), mirth, pleasure, rejoice(-ing). Notice, when we come to God it should be festive and pleasureful! There is a time for brokenness and sorrow in our hearts, but not when it come to worship! Make a joyful noise unto the Lord! Sing with Glee! Triumph full worship will lift your soul beyond the physical and elevate your relationship with the Living God!

3 Know that the LORD is God. It is he who made us, and we are his; we are his people, the sheep of his pasture.
When we do come before His Glorious Presence in worship let us always remember the He is God. That He is Holy, Pure, Righteous and the Bestower of Grace and Mercy! He is our Creator and He alone through His Son Jesus Christ gives us Substance! He bought us with His own Blood, shed on the Cross, and we are His! Jesus has given access to His Father and the Comforter for our Empowerment! Revelation 4:11 “You are worthy, our Lord and God, to receive glory and honor and power, for you created all things, and by your will they were created and have their being.” That is why we are here! Jesus is our Shepherd. He leads us beside Still waters. He Restore our Souls and fills our cups! Know Him or die is the theme of the Bible. So, do you know Him?

4 Enter his gates with thanksgiving and his courts with praise; give thanks to him and praise his name.
Make no mistake, Jesus and only Jesus, has given us the Freedom to enter the Throne of Grace.  We cannot enter the Most Holy Place without first being Washed in His Blood! So when we enter, come with Thanksgiving! Prayer is the topic of this verse and we should, as Jesus instructed us in His Model Prayer, come with praise on our lips. His court is set and His Holiness is Ruling on our behalf by the Righteous acts of His Son! Hallowed is His Name! If there was ever a pressing need within the hearts of men, this is it! Reverence and Praise are due His Name! Let us never come to His Throne with grumbling’s and complaints without first giving His due!
5 For the LORD is good and his love endures forever; his faithfulness continues through all generations.
The Lord of Heaven, Lord of Earth is always GOOD! Everything He does is for our Good. He never acts out of Character. His Character is always Holy, Pure, Gracious, Merciful, Just and Loving! No one is good, no not one is the theme of Romans 3.  But through His Great Love for us He sent His only begotten Son to carry our sins to the Cross and shed His life’s Blood to make us the Righteousness of God the Father! He alone is Good! He alone is Loving without strings! He alone is faithful to all mankind! This is for all time, from Eternity to Eternity, without end!  So, have you giving Him Thanks yet? Do you know Him who Created you? Praise His Holy Name! Jeshua, Jesus, Master, everlasting Father, Prince of Peace is whom I serve, whom do you Worship?

by Chuck Norris

Abraham Lincoln once said, “Those who deny freedom to others deserve it not for themselves.”

But what if those who restrict our freedoms are the very people who are in charge of securing them?

Over just the last year, Washington has worked double-time to limit your liberties, despite such reductions being cloaked under the guise of governmental progress.

First and foremost, Washington has reduced our freedoms and restricted our future by heaping upon our posterity astronomical amounts of debt, trying to jump-start the credit circus in our economy. Despite borrowing $787 billion from China to stimulate the economy with a promise to cap unemployment at 8 percent, unemployment has climbed to 10.2 percent and shows no sign of decreasing. And right now a record 14 percent of homeowners are either in foreclosure or behind at least one mortgage payment.

(Thanks to Ron Paul and others, last Thursday a House panel decided to audit the Federal Reserve, finally providing some accountability to this financial runaway train that doles out billions to whomever it pleases. Even with this mandatory audit, however, the Fed’s monetary policy deliberations will still need to be reined in. I recommend two insightful and strategic books toward that goal: Ron Paul’s “End the Fed” and  Vox Day’s “The Return of the Great Depression.”)  Because of all their excessive spending, bailouts and borrowing, Washington has further restricted our financial freedoms by decreasing the value of the dollar. Since just March 2009, the U.S. Dollar Index, which measures the strength of the dollar against other major currencies, plunged more than 15 percent, making U.S. stocks also cheaper for foreign investors.

Washington is also reducing our medical choices or freedoms by mandating a government option upon all of us.

Despite the biggest economic recession since the Great Depression, like a ramrod, Washington believes it’s also a good time to force another $1 trillion on American taxpayers by providing another governmental entitlement called universal health care. In so doing, Washington is further reducing our financial freedoms and slowing future economic recovery by placing even more increased debt and taxesupon Americans to pay for yet another social program.

To add insult to injury, Washington is also going around the back door to provide illegals with universal health care by seeking their amnesty. Not only will Americans pay for another 14 million people’s government health care, but amnesty will also reduce the number of jobs available to legal citizens by adding more to the legal workforce (and demand for better jobs) and simultaneously slow down the rate of the unemployed being re-employed.

(Ask your representatives to support H.R. 615, which expresses that all members of the House who vote in favor of the establishment of a federal government health-insurance option are urged to forgo their right to participate in the Federal Employees Health Benefits Program and agree to enroll under that public option as well. There are 97 co-sponsors thus far.)

Washington has also reduced our speech freedoms guaranteed in the First Amendment by passing a hate-crimes bill that was appended to the 2010 National Defense Authorization Act, potentiallycriminalizing conservative free speech if it can be proven to have contributed to assaults based upon sexual orientations.

The White House has even reduced religious freedoms by belittling America’s rich Judeo-Christian heritage, enabling a secular progressive and pro-Islamic agenda, and remaining indifferent to issues such as the ACLU’s disposal of veteran memorial crosses in the Mojave Desert and at Mount Soledad.They also turn a blind eye to the whitewashing of our godly heritage from Washington’s historic landmarks and on U.S. artifacts.

Washington will also restrict religious freedoms and freedoms of conscience by forcing pro-life citizens to pay for abortions via universal health care.

Washington has also reduced our Second Amendment firearm freedoms by appointing anti-gun advocates like Justice Sotomayor or OSHA’s David Michaels, by seeking to micromanage gun ownership via proposed legislation like H.R. 45 and by politics-as-usual, like blaming guns rather than Islamic extremism for the shootings at Fort Hood.
